Output adb76bb2ed93ec77c3fb768fe976844f8ab5a6d6d6a5515c5f632503f7e1f4bb:19

value
393837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d74fcfe7715716bbc4d6c08c7a850259831113 OP_EQUAL
address
343ekTpmaztTH3WYCjVzatSKZvKq5frH63
transaction
adb76bb2ed93ec77c3fb768fe976844f8ab5a6d6d6a5515c5f632503f7e1f4bb
spent
true